After rugby star George North scored the points that secured Wales’ victory against France and ended his team’s eight-game losing streak, one fan got a little over-excited.

North’s ecstatic father, David, who had been sitting with the traveling Welsh supporters about 10 yards away, climbed over a barrier and ran onto the pitch to congratulate his son.

North appeared not to notice his dad, who was quickly ushered back to the stands by security officials.

David later told the Daily Mail:

“It was a freezing night and we were sat in that corner, right in front of where George caught the ball. I was just so happy and overwhelmed watching him score.

“It was such an important game for the team and I know first hand how hard they have been working to get that victory. Before I knew it, I was on the pitch.

“Thinking back, I know it was a silly thing to do but I just got caught up in the excitement of it all.”
